In-Text These wordes verely do well declare the great and meruelous regard, loue, & tendernes that god hath vpon vs. And these wordes shulde diligently be shewed & betten in to childrē, that they myght learne and know the office of Angelles, and accept theyr benefite, and gyue god thankes therfore.
